i was working with last cupcake release las week and i recompiled it to
use RFCOMM API in my dev phone. i can say that status is yet unestable,
something sockets don't free resources on destroy method is invocated
and application crashes when it tried reopen it. You can see a demo in
http://openhealth.morfeo-project.org/
I remember you that the API is in development process yet and i can see
that it goes to the rigth way, i hope that we can see it in android
official branche in next months :)
